Dairy Distillery Alliance breaks ground on biofuel project

A new alliance plans to convert a milk byproduct into ethanol for sustainable aviation fuel. Canadian-based Dairy Distillery CEO Omid McDonald tells Brownfield this isn’t the first time the technology has been used. “In the ‘70s, there was a lot of focus on fermenting lactose to make ethanol to power cars during the oil crisis,” […]
